jpnn.com – SAMARINDA – The East Kalimantan (Kaltim) General Election Supervisory Agency (Bawaslu) found many negligences committed by officers when matching and researching (coklit) voter data for the 2024 Regional Head Elections (Pilkada).

According to East Kalimantan Bawaslu Member Galeh Akbar Tanjung, the number even reached 81 cases of negligence in attaching the coklit stickers which are an important part of the voter data updating process.

“From the findings, 21 cases involved heads of families who had not been coklit, but had been given stickers. Meanwhile, 60 other cases had been coklit, but had not been given stickers,” said Galeh Akbar in Samarinda, Tuesday (23/7).

Galeh said that during the supervision period from June 24 to July 14, 2024, there were a number of special incidents related to the attachment of coklit stickers.

Like the incident in Paser Regency, there were two heads of families who did not have their data checked but instead had stickers attached.

Furthermore, six houses were also found to have stickers that did not include the polling station (TPS) number.

Meanwhile, in West Kutai, there were three heads of families who refused to be checked and have stickers attached on the grounds that they did not want to participate in this year’s regional elections.

However, the Pantarlih continued to check and on the advice of the sub-district election committee (PPK), stickers were attached to the village office.
